Prior to this visit I read reviews even though I have ordered from here before. I wanted to dine in this time. Our server this energetic Hispanic guy I really wish I could have remembered his name. Just know if he is your server you will definitely know who I'm talking about. He took our drink orders and also helped out with a request I had about the garlic in the seafood boils. The food was good and this is coming from someone that knows good seafood. My dungeness was great, my shrimp was great, the corn that came with it I didn't really care for because I was full, and the eggs were cooked to perfection. I got fire and didn't think it was going to be spicy, but was presently surprised. Everyone at our table of 6 enjoyed their boils. Will definitely be going back again and I absolutely recommend. What I ordered was not on the menu, but was a special recommended by our server. 1lb of dungeness and 1/2 lb of shrimp comes with corn and two potatoes for like $54 I believe. The only minus I will say is they need to keep the bathrooms cleaner.

We had a delicious dinner @ the CRAFTY CRAB tonight. We seated right away & got some refreshing waters as we got the kids settled & hands washed. We all had snow crab except for my 9 year old daughter that had chicken finger basket with fries. They came with some honey mustard but we didn't try that. The fries were really good though. We also had some hush puppies that were tasty. They weren't dry & didn't have too much onion flavor as some do. We also had some onion rings with Bang Bang sauce or Boom sauce that was pretty good & had a bit of spice. So for the CRAB we had in the garlic butter sauce & mild spice. There was a little sting even though it was mild but nothing overwhelming. The Crab was good. Each pound of seafood came with a potato & a small cob of corn. Both were tasty. Our server was Sean & he really took care of us well. I didn't catch the host's name but he got our meal started with our initial drink order & we appreciated that. This location is close to our timeshare & we'll certainly be back.

As native NYers, we are a family of seafood lovers, and Crafty Crab did not disappoint. Seafood boil was seasoned to perfection. The calamari was perfection that melted in your mouth. It was seasoned and fried well without being greasy with just a squeeze of lemon, and you can eat it as is. This was worth the trip in terms of food and cocktails. It's spacious to accommodate large parties without feeling overcrowded. My only negative was that I told my server we were celebrating my sons birthday and asked if he could include a desert. After our meal, the server slid a slice of cheese cake on the table, said a quick happy birthday, and walked away. There was no candle, no birthday song, just this lonely slice of cheese cake. That was a letdown. Every restaurant that we've been to in celebration of birthdays provides some form of festivities for the happy occasion. Surprisingly, they weren't busy. In fact, we didn't see our waiter much. We only saw him to take our order, bring our food and then the check.
